Файлові системи: яку вибрати для моїх дисків та розділів у Linux?

Файлові системи: яку вибрати для моїх дисків та розділів у Linux?

Файлові системи: яку вибрати для моїх дисків та розділів у Linux?

В даний час Операційні системи безкоштовно і відкрито на базі GNU / Linux підтримують широкий спектр Файлові системи (файли), хоча, можливо, найбільш відомий та / або використовуваний, він все ще є поточним EXT4.

Але насправді: Що повинно бути найбільш зручним для використання наших розділів, дисків, операційних систем або комп’ютерів? Які переваги та недоліки мають один перед іншим?

Файлові системи: Вступ

Як ми вже висловлювались раніше, найбільш широко вживані та відомі ймовірні Файлова система на GNU / Linux, бути поточним EXT4. Це через:

"... еl Розширена файлова система (EXT) - це перша файлова система, створена спеціально для операційної системи Linux. Його розробив Ремі Кард, щоб подолати обмеження файлової системи MINIX. Його замінили як EXT2, так і Xiafs, серед яких було змагання, яке ext2 врешті-решт виграло завдяки своїй довготривалій життєздатності.".

Тобто, Файлова система EXT, у вас майже є 30 років еволюціонує. Від версія 1 у 1992 році, переживаючи його версія 2 у 1993 роційого версія 3 у 2001 році, аж до сучасного Файлова система EXT4 що було звільнено у 2008 році. Тим часом відтоді багато інших файлових систем розглядали життя як альтернативу поточній EXT4 з помітними характеристиками та відмінностями.

Типи файлових систем

Файлові системи на GNU / Linux

Далі ми побачимо найвизначніші характеристики кожного з них, щоб можна було відзначити, що є зручнішим у кожному конкретному випадку.

EXT4

  • Він був звільнений у 2008 році.
  • Його назва розшифровується як Четверта розширена файлова система.
  • У порівнянні зі старим EXT3 він швидший, тобто покращений у швидкості читання та письма та менш схильний до фрагментації. Крім того, він здатний обробляти файлові системи більших розмірів (до 1EiB = 1024PiB) та обробляти великі файли (до 16TB). Крім того, він надає більш точну інформацію про дату файлу, має нижчий рівень використання процесора.
  • Це була друга з серії EXT транзакційна файлова система, тобто вона має механізм, який реалізує транзакції або записи журналу таким чином, щоб зберігати інформацію, необхідну для відновлення даних, на які впливає транзакція, у разі не вдалося.
  • Він має підтримку "Extent". "Обсяг" - це заміна традиційної схеми блоків, що використовується файловими системами EXT 2/3. "Обсяг" - це сукупність суміжних фізичних блоків, які надають Файловій системі можливість покращити продуктивність при роботі з великими файлами та зменшити фрагментацію.

Ці та інші функції роблять його ідеальним для використання на домашніх комп’ютерах та користувачів офісу, які не потребують інтенсивного використання файлової системи. Його хороших функцій та функціональних можливостей достатньо для найбільшої кількості користувачів та використання комп’ютера із середнім використанням, тобто звичайним. Хоча його використання на серверах з низьким попитом або роботою також є чудовим.

Він має набагато більше видатних функцій, але їх можна розширити на веб-сайті kernel.org, а також у спеціальній статті на веб-сайті opensource.com.

XFS

  • XFS - це найстаріша з файлових систем ведення журналів, доступна для платформи UNIX. Він був створений компанією SGI (раніше називався Silicon Graphics Inc.) і випущений в 1994 році. У травні 2000 року SGI випустила XFS за ліцензією з відкритим кодом, що дозволило включити його в Linux з версії 2.4.25. XFS підтримує файлову систему розміром до 9 ексабайт для 64 біт і 16 терабайт для 32 бітів.
  • XFS - це файлова система, яка реалізує ведення журналів, а також надійна та високомасштабована 64-розрядна версія. Він повністю заснований на розширеннях, тому підтримує великі файли та дуже великі файлові системи. Кількість файлів, яку може містити система XFS, обмежена лише простором, доступним у файловій системі.
  • XFS підтримує журнали метаданих, що полегшує швидке відновлення після збоїв. Файлові системи XFS також можна дефрагментувати та розширити, монтуючи та активуючи.

Ці та інші функції роблять його ідеальним для використання на серверах, особливо високого попиту або роботи, які вимагають інтенсивного використання файлової системи та більш надійних механізмів для відновлення тієї самої та даних, що містяться. Іншими словами, Сервери, які обробляють великі навантаження на читання / запис диска, автономні бази даних або керують спільними операціями веб-хостингу, серед інших програм.

Він має набагато більше видатних функцій, але їх можна розширити на веб-сайті redhat.com, а також у спеціальній статті на веб-сайті en.qwe.wiki.

Btrfs

  • Btrfs (B-Tree FS) - це сучасна файлова система для Linux, яка має на меті впровадити розширені функції, водночас зосереджуючись на відмовостійкості, виправленні та простому адмініструванні.
  • Він був розроблений спільно кількома компаніями, проте він ліцензований за ліцензією GPL і відкритий для всіх.
  • Він має чудові можливості для управління великими сховищами, а також для виявлення, виправлення та перенесення помилок у даних, що зберігаються на диску.
  • Він управляє сховищем інтегрованим способом, що дозволяє запропонувати надмірність у реалізованих файлових системах.
  • Btrfs використовує функцію копіювання на запис (CoW), дозволяє робити лише читання або змінювати знімки, включає вбудовану підтримку файлових систем із декількома пристроями та підтримує управління підтомами. Крім того, він захищає інформацію (дані та метадані) за допомогою контрольних сум (контрольні суми), підтримує стиснення, оптимізацію SSD-накопичувачів, ефективну упаковку невеликих файлів та багато іншого.
  • Кодова база Btrfs все ще перебуває в постійній розробці, щоб забезпечити її стабільність і швидкість, і вона може бути використана за будь-яким сценарієм. Його швидкі темпи розвитку означають, що він значно покращується з кожною новою версією Linux, тому настійно рекомендується користувачам запускати найновіше ядро, якщо воно збирається його впровадити.

Ці та інші функції роблять його ідеальним для використання на високопродуктивних робочих станціях та серверах. Оскільки він виділяється своїми чудовими можливостями, особливо вдосконаленими, які, як правило, спрямовані не просто на підвищення продуктивності, тобто вони більше зосереджені на управління сховищем та безпека.

Він має набагато більше видатних функцій, але їх можна розширити на веб-сайті kernel.org, а також у спеціальній статті на веб-сайті elpuig.xeill.net.

Інші менш використовувані або відомі

  • JFS
  • OpenZFS
  • ReiserFS
  • UFS
  • ZFS

Відпочинок, GNU / Linux може повністю або частково керувати іншими Інші файлові системи, для дисків та розділів, таких як FAT32, exFAT та NTFS de Windows, HFS + та AFS de Apple. Файлові системи F2FS, UDF поруч exFAT для зовнішніх або флеш-накопичувачів (дисків). А для мереж, як NFS (використовується для обміну ресурсами між машинами Linux) або SMB (для розподілу ресурсів між машинами Linux та Windows).

Загальне зображення для висновків статті

Висновок

Ми сподіваємось на це "корисний маленький пост" о «Sistemas de archivos», у нашому  «Distros GNU/Linux» щоб краще знати, який є правильним для нашого «discos o particiones», представляти великий інтерес та корисність для всього «Comunidad de Software Libre y Código Abierto» і великий внесок у розповсюдження чудової, гігантської та зростаючої екосистеми програм «GNU/Linux».

А для отримання додаткової інформації завжди соромтеся відвідати будь-яку Інтернет-бібліотека як OpenLibra y jedit читати книги (PDF-файли) на цю тему чи інші галузі знань. Поки що, якщо вам це сподобалось «publicación», не припиняйте ділитися цим з іншими, у вашому Улюблені веб-сайти, канали, групи чи спільноти соціальних мереж, бажано безкоштовних і відкритих як Мастодонт, або захищений та приватний Telegram.

Або просто відвідайте нашу домашню сторінку за адресою DesdeLinux або приєднатися до офіційного каналу Телеграма о DesdeLinux читати та голосувати за ту чи іншу цікаву публікацію на тему «Software Libre», «Código Abierto», «GNU/Linux» та інші теми, пов’язані з «Informática y la Computación»І «Actualidad tecnológica».


Залиште свій коментар

Ваша електронна адреса не буде опублікований. Обов'язкові для заповнення поля позначені *

*

*

  1. Відповідальний за дані: Мігель Анхель Гатон
  2. Призначення даних: Контроль спаму, управління коментарями.
  3. Легітимація: Ваша згода
  4. Передача даних: Дані не передаватимуться третім особам, за винятком юридичних зобов’язань.
  5. Зберігання даних: База даних, розміщена в мережі Occentus Networks (ЄС)
  6. Права: Ви можете будь-коли обмежити, відновити та видалити свою інформацію.

  1.   Мігель Майоль Тур - сказав він

    Дуже добре

    Але я сумую за коментарями щодо можливості "змінити розмір" розміру розділів.

    XFS та BTRFS заборонені

    EXT4 так.

    Зараз я використовую XFS і EXT4, перевага XFS, що змушує мене його використовувати, полягає в тому, що влітку спека впливає на нього менше - я раніше псував найбільш перезаписувану перегородку теплом влітку, і оскільки я більше не міняв її на XFS -

    Але EXT4 завдяки своїй здатності "змінювати розмір" і своїм показникам неподалік від інших підкорив моє серце -

    1.    Установка Linux Post - сказав він

      Привіт, Мігелю. Дякуємо за ваш коментар та внески з вашого особистого досвіду!

  2.   дхард - сказав він

    У моєму випадку я використовую BtrF для мого кореневого розділу та XFS для мого / домашнього розділу.

    З перших, я люблю здатність, яку я маю, разом із snapper, повертатись до попереднього стану, якщо будь-яке оновлення або "дрібучі" підуть не так.

    1.    Установка Linux Post - сказав він

      Вітаю, Джуард. Дякуємо за ваш коментар та внески з вашого особистого досвіду!

  3.   Альфонсо Барріос Д. - сказав він

    дуже гарна публікація, але мені здається, що якщо ви витратили час на опис переваг файлових систем Linux, ви могли б також детально описати переваги файлових систем windows та apple

    В іншому мені пост дуже сподобався, дуже добре написаний

    1.    Установка Linux Post - сказав він

      Привіт, Альфонсо. Дякуємо за ваш коментар. Звичайно, було б не погано включити їх. Це, безумовно, буде для наступного оновлення цієї публікації.